In theory, the rules of my challenge allow me to count a book as 2 if it is over 500 pages long, but I haven't been doing that*. I think I have probably been dodging thicker books to some extent, and I've almost certainly been reading more shorter books to earn time for a longer book.

I've just read a book for a book club which was barely more than 150 pages, with fairly large print. Next month's is almost 600 pages, and I'm thinking of giving it a miss.

On the other hand, I have just finished reading the 6 novellas, 5 novelettes and 5 short stories for the Hugo ballot, and I'm not counting those at all.

*I did get to count A Dance with Dragons as two because the UK paperback version I read was printed as two volumes. (One of which was itself over 500 pages long, excluding the appendices, the other ended on page 499.)
